Garmin Fishfinder 340c

Garmin Fishfinder 340c with Dual Beam Transom Mount Transducer for Maximum Fresh Water Performance

The Fishfinder 340C has 12-square-inches of brilliant color. For nighttime viewing, the 340C features an ultra-dim backlight mode. Its available with a dual-beam transducer for freshwater use or dual frequency for saltwater applications. The 340C works with the Garmin high-speed sonar network, which means you can connect it to a Garmin plotter to view data and adjust settings from the plotter. Enhanced software features include drift alarm, timers, and a temperature log that graphically records water temperature data.

The Fishfinder 340C is also enabled with Garmins new CANeta one-megabit Controller Area Network that allows users to connect their unit to one of the new GPSMAP-series chartplotters. This allows boaters to read sonar displays on chartplotters located elsewhere in the boat. The Fishfinder 340C is offered in either a dual-frequency configuration or, for inland anglers needing a wider fish-finding cone, a dual-beam model. Water temperature, a round flasher-style display, and an A-scope display also come standard on the Fishfinder 340C.

Humminbird Dual Beam Sonar

Humminbird Dual Beam Sonar

Dual Beam

Humminbird Dual Beam Sonar gives you the great bottom and structure definition of the single beam, as well as a second, wider 60˚ beam that’s looking specifically for fish. It even tells you which sonar beam the fish are in…the display shows fish in the narrow beam as solid, and fish in the wide beam as an outline.

Benefits: Humminbird Dual Beam Sonar

Dual Beam technology combines the superior bottom definition of a precision narrow beam and fish identification from a wide beam into one easy-to-understand image. With DualBeam, you’ll get:

  • Better bottom and structure definition with the narrow beam.
  • Greater coverage for Fish Identification with the wide beam.
  • More knowledge about fish location - fish in narrow beam are shown as solid fish symbols, fish in wide beam are shown as hollow fish symbols.
  • Easy to understand coverage – total coverage for fish is equal to the depth, while bottom coverage is equal to 1/3 the depth (i.e. in 30´of water, you’re seeing an area 10’ wide).
  • Choices of transom, trolling motor, inside hull “puck”, portable and thru-hull mounting transducer options.
How Humminbird Dual Beam Sonar Works

Precision 20°@-10db 200kHz down-looking center beam

  • Looks for fish and structure below the boat.
  • Wider coverage looks for fish outside the narrow beam, but still around the boat.
  • Narrow beam provides depth readings up to 1000’. Depth capability depends on product model.
*Your actual product depth capability depends on product model capabilities, transducer installation, water type, thermal layers, bottom composition and slope. Broad 60°@-10db 83kHz wide beam:
  • Wider coverage looks for fish outside the narrow beam, but still around the boat.
  • Wide beam provides depth capability* up to 1500’ on a 83kHz system, or 2500’+ on a 50kHz system.
*Your actual product depth capability depends on product model capabilities, transducer installation, water type, thermal layers, bottom composition and slope.

Garmin FF160c

Garmin FF160c, Color Fishfinder with Transom Mount Transducer

The Fishfinder 160C is an affordable color sonar option for recreational fishermen who primarily fish freshwater lakes. Fish returns and bottom information are clearly shown on the units bright, sunlight-readable color display, making it easier for you to scope out your fishing grounds. The Fishfinder 160C offers dual-beam transducer operation for improved shallow water performance. Like all Garmin fishfinders, the 160C is rugged, waterproof, and able to stand up to the elements.

The Fishfinder 160C also offers Ultrascroll which allows boaters to get a much faster refresh rate on their sonar display. AutoGain, as well as user adjustable gain, is also standard on all of Garmins new fishfinders.
